Joshua,

Check the directory permissions for the tree of all directories above the file (ie the /u /u/2 /u/2/j /u/2/j/jf2412).  I've run into this programme with one of the web based systems I've written.

If that doesn't work try copying one of the log files to /tmp and seeing if that works (give it '777' permissions within /tmp).
